Barley spot blotch intensity, damage, and control response to foliar fungicide application in southern Brazil

Barley spot blotch (SB) is a frequent foliar disease of the brewing barley crop in southern Brazil. At present, there are few reports regarding the efficacy of fungicide spray programs in relation to the severity of SB damage to barley crop yield. The goals of this study were as follows: 1) to determine the crop growth stage at which severity of SB was most strongly related to grain yield (GY), thousand kernel weight (TKW), and granulometry (G) damage in brewing barley and 2) to evaluate the efficacy of fungicides in controlling SB and the effect of fungicide application timing on disease intensity and yield. The experiments were performed using the BRS Cauê barley cultivar at Muitos Capões municipality, Rio Grande do Sul State, southern Brazil, during the 2009 and 2010 growing seasons. The experiments involved a randomized complete block design with five treatments and four replicates. The treatments varied by the number of fungicide applications. The control received no fungicide application. SB severity assessments were performed at the following growth stages: main stem and one tiller developed, main stem and four tillers developed, swelling 2nd node detectable, flag leaf ligule just visible, full boot, and 50% of spikes visible. SB severity data were integrated as a function of time to determine the area under the disease progress curve (AUDPC). SB resulted in damage of up to 49.2% and 34.6% in GY, 19.9% and 19.7% in TKW, and 26.0% and 11.2% in G in the 2009 and 2010 growing seasons, respectively. A frequency of three and four foliar fungicide applications controlled 70.1% and 78.3% of SB in the 2009 growing season and 85.8% and 88.6% in the 2010 growing season, respectively. GY and SB severity showed a significant negative relationship in both the 2009 and 2010 growing seasons and at all growth stages evaluated. The greatest GY damage related to SB severity occurred at the final growth stages at full boot and 50% of spikes visible. There was a significant negative relationship between AUDPC and GY, with damage coefficients of 17.19 and 22.94 in the 2009 and 2010 growing seasons, respectively. There was a positive net return on barley GY, TKW, and G when four fungicide applications were used for SB control.
